Just How Do Surety Agreement Bonds Work



When obtaining a Surety agreement bond, you'll need to give specific info concerning your project to the Surety company. This info includes information about the project scope, period, and estimated prices. The Surety business will certainly assess your project based upon this info to evaluate the risk entailed. If they identify that you're a dependable and trustworthy contractor, they'll issue the bond in your place.



The Surety contract bond functions as an assurance to the task proprietor that you'll meet your legal obligations. In the event that you stop working to satisfy these commitments, the Surety firm will action in and make up the task proprietor for any kind of economic losses.

It is very important to keep in mind that the bond isn't an insurance plan for you, but rather a form of protection for the task proprietor.
